echarts 的lenged 形状长方形
时间: 2024-08-28 19:00:32 浏览: 40
ECharts是一款非常流行的JavaScript数据可视化库,它支持自定义图例的形状,包括长方形。要在ECharts中设置图例的形状为长方形,你需要在配置图例时指定`shape`属性。例如:
```javascript
var myChart = echarts.init(document.getElementById('main'));
// 图例配置为长方形
var option = {
legend: {
data: ['分类一', '分类二'], // 图例标签
shape: 'rect', // 设置为长方形
orient: 'vertical', // 可选值有'horizontal'、'vertical'
left: 'left', // 控制图例的位置,如'top', 'bottom', 'right', 'left'
top: 'top', // 对于垂直布局,还可以指定距离顶部的距离
itemWidth: 60, // 长方形的宽度
itemHeight: 20 // 长方形的高度
},
... // 其他图表配置项
};
myChart.setOption(option);
```
在这个例子中,`itemWidth`和`itemHeight`分别设置了图例条目每个框的宽度和高度。你可以根据需要调整这些尺寸。
相关问题
echarts 饼图 lenged value 值对棋
ECharts是一个强大的数据可视化库,特别是在中国非常流行,它支持多种图表类型,包括饼图。饼图常用于展示部分与整体之间的比例关系。在ECharts的饼图中,通常每个扇形区域都有一个标签(Legend),用来标识该区域代表的数据类别或值。
Lengend(标签)对应的是各个扇区的颜色、形状或其他视觉表示,用户通过点击它可以查看或隐藏相关的数据系列。Value(值)则是指每个扇形区域的具体数值,它会显示在饼图的中心或扇形上,以便于理解各个部分所占的比例大小。
如果你想在饼图的 Legend 中关联 Value,可以在配置项中设置`legend`部分的`data`属性,这个数组的每个元素既是Legend的文字描述,也可以包含对应的value信息,例如:
```javascript
{
legend: {
data: ['类别A', '类别B', {name: '类别C', value: 0.25}, ...],
...
},
series: [
{
name: '饼图',
type: 'pie',
radius: '60%',
data: [...], // 数据数组,其中包含label和value
label: {
normal: {
show: true,
position: 'center'
}
}
}
]
}
```
lenged echarts
引用中提到,"lenged" 是一套组合拳,可能是指在开发中使用的一些必备工具或库。然而,根据提供的引用和引用来看,正确的拼写应该是 "legend" 而不是 "lenged"。在echarts中,"legend" 是用来显示图例的组件,可以设置图例的样式、字体、颜色等。引用中提到,通过设置 selectedMode 的值来控制点击图例图形时是否可以在柱状图中取消或显示对象柱子。所以,在echarts中,"legend" 是用来显示图例,控制图例的样式和行为,而不是指什么特定的功能或工具。<span class="em">1</span><span class="em">2</span><span class="em">3</span><span class="em">4</span>
阅读全文